Stress Tolerant Materials for Bite Realignment

Proper alignment protects the temporomandibular joints and preserves the surrounding bone structure from unnecessary strain. When dental restorations are poorly balanced, they can cause localized fractures or muscle fatigue. Our practice utilizes biocompatible monolithic zirconia, an exceptionally strong, metal-free ceramic, to craft veneers and crowns that resist chipping under intense pressure. This state-of-the-art material blends seamlessly with your natural teeth while providing unmatched structural support. By focusing on both form and function, we eliminate the traditional trade-off between beauty and durability. The Role of Interdisciplinary Treatment Planning

Successful cosmetic outcomes depend on Interdisciplinary Treatment Planning, a process where multiple specialists collaborate on a single case. We examine the Alveolar Bone, the thick ridge of jawbone that holds the tooth sockets, to ensure it can support the weight and pressure of new dental work. If the foundation is weak, we may recommend Gingival Contouring to reshape the gum line and improve the teeth’s proportions.
